[PATCH] D77860: [Object] Change uint32_t getSymbolFlags() to Expected<uint32_t> getSymbolFlags().

Xing GUO via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Apr 13 21:19:25 PDT 2020


Higuoxing updated this revision to Diff 257187.
Higuoxing added a comment.

Addressed comments.

- Add TODO tags on untested paths.
- Use shorter comments to fit in a single line.
- Remove unrelated changes.
- Use `type Var = catFail(mayFailFunc())` style.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D77860/new/

https://reviews.llvm.org/D77860

Files:
  llvm/include/llvm/ExecutionEngine/Orc/RTDyldObjectLinkingLayer.h
  llvm/include/llvm/Object/COFF.h
  llvm/include/llvm/Object/COFFImportFile.h
  llvm/include/llvm/Object/ELFObjectFile.h
  llvm/include/llvm/Object/IRObjectFile.h
  llvm/include/llvm/Object/MachO.h
  llvm/include/llvm/Object/ObjectFile.h
  llvm/include/llvm/Object/SymbolicFile.h
  llvm/include/llvm/Object/TapiFile.h
  llvm/include/llvm/Object/Wasm.h
  llvm/include/llvm/Object/XCOFFObjectFile.h
  llvm/lib/ExecutionEngine/Orc/Mangling.cpp
  llvm/lib/ExecutionEngine/Orc/RTDyldObjectLinkingLayer.cpp
  llvm/lib/ExecutionEngine/RuntimeDyld/JITSymbol.cpp
  llvm/lib/ExecutionEngine/RuntimeDyld/RuntimeDyld.cpp
  llvm/lib/Object/ArchiveWriter.cpp
  llvm/lib/Object/COFFObjectFile.cpp
  llvm/lib/Object/IRObjectFile.cpp
  llvm/lib/Object/MachOObjectFile.cpp
  llvm/lib/Object/ObjectFile.cpp
  llvm/lib/Object/TapiFile.cpp
  llvm/lib/Object/WasmObjectFile.cpp
  llvm/lib/Object/XCOFFObjectFile.cpp
  llvm/tools/dsymutil/DebugMap.cpp
  llvm/tools/dsymutil/MachODebugMapParser.cpp
  llvm/tools/llvm-nm/llvm-nm.cpp
  llvm/tools/llvm-objdump/MachODump.cpp
  llvm/tools/llvm-objdump/llvm-objdump.cpp
  llvm/tools/llvm-size/llvm-size.cpp
  llvm/tools/sancov/sancov.cpp

-------------- next part --------------
A non-text attachment was scrubbed...
Name: D77860.257187.patch
Type: text/x-patch
Size: 31032 bytes
Desc: not available
URL: <http://lists.llvm.org/pipermail/llvm-commits/attachments/20200414/ede30120/attachment.bin>


More information about the llvm-commits mailing list